Tree Canopy Thinning in Pottstown, PA

Tree canopy thinning services involve carefully reducing the density of branches and foliage within a tree’s crown to improve overall health, safety, and aesthetics. This process is often requested for projects such as removing overgrown or damaged branches, managing tree size to prevent interference with structures or power lines, and promoting better airflow and sunlight penetration. Property owners typically seek this service to enhance their landscape’s appearance, reduce the risk of falling limbs, or prepare trees for storms and seasonal changes.

Before requesting tree canopy thinning, property owners should consider the specific goals for their trees, including desired size, shape, and health improvements. It’s also helpful to understand the types of trees involved, as different species may require tailored approaches. Additionally, knowing the extent of thinning needed and any local regulations or guidelines can ensure the project aligns with safety and property standards. Clear communication of these details can help facilitate a successful outcome for the tree maintenance project.

Project Types

Common Tree Canopy Thinning Jobs

Tree Canopy Thinning - selective removal of branches to improve tree health and structure.

Tree Crown Reduction - reducing the height and spread of tree canopies to prevent overgrowth.

Selective Branch Removal - removing specific branches to increase sunlight penetration and airflow.

Overgrown Tree Thinning - reducing dense foliage to reduce weight and minimize storm damage risk.

Canopy Management - shaping and thinning to maintain aesthetic appeal and tree vitality.

Safety Clearance Thinning - lowering branches to improve clearance over pathways and structures.

Tree Canopy Thinning Questions

What is tree canopy thinning? Tree canopy thinning involves selectively removing branches to reduce the density of a tree’s upper foliage, improving airflow and sunlight penetration.

Why consider tree canopy thinning? Thinning can help prevent storm damage, promote healthier growth, and reduce the risk of falling branches on property or structures.

Is tree canopy thinning safe for trees? When performed properly, thinning can be beneficial by reducing stress on the tree and maintaining its overall health.

What types of trees are suitable for canopy thinning? Most mature deciduous and some evergreen trees can benefit from canopy thinning, depending on their size and condition.
